6686 Sports November 7th NBA regular season, the Lakers narrowly defeated the Spurs 118-116 yesterday.

The NBA officially announced the referee report of this game today, and there was an incorrect ruling:

In the last 0.4 seconds, before the ball went out of bounds, Keldon Johnson was the last person to touch the ball, but the referee called Smart and the ball went out of bounds, and the ball was given to the Spurs. This was an incorrect ruling, and the ball should have been awarded to the Lakers.

It is worth mentioning that after the Spurs got the ball in this round yesterday, they used an alley-oop to serve the sideline ball and caused a violation, almost leading to a free throw.
